Stress concentration is the localization of excessive stress brought on by component abnormalities and sudden cross-sectional shifts.
Stress concentration factor: This factor is used to determine the localized stress and take into account the effects of stress concentration.

Theories of failures:
Maximum principal stress theory: According to this theory, the machine member will fail when the maximum principal stress obtained through bi-axial, stress system at a strained particle of that member reaches the limiting strength of the member when it is subjected to a simple tension test. Generally the limiting strength for ductile material is yield stress and for brittle material is the ultimate tensile stress.
Maximum shear stress theory: According to this theory, the machine member will fail when the maximum
shear stress due to bi-axial stress system reaches the shear yielding stress in simple tension test.
Von misses hanky or Distortion energy theory: According to this theory failure of mechanical component
subjected to biaxial or triaxial forces occurs when the strain energy distortion per unit volume at any point of
component becomes equals to the strain energy of the standard specimen. This theory applicable for both
ductile and brittle material.
